Market Summary

According to our latest research, the Global Temperature Monitoring Casting Systems market size was valued at $1.2 billion in 2024 and is projected to reach $2.45 billion by 2033, expanding at a CAGR of 8.1% during 2024–2033. This robust growth trajectory is primarily driven by the rising demand for high-precision casting processes across critical industries such as automotive, aerospace, and industrial manufacturing. The integration of advanced temperature monitoring solutions not only enhances product quality and consistency but also supports the need for operational efficiency and compliance with stringent industry standards. As manufacturers increasingly prioritize automation and real-time process control, the adoption of temperature monitoring casting systems is witnessing significant acceleration worldwide.

One of the key growth drivers is the increasing use of advanced alloys in automotive, aerospace, and heavy machinery manufacturing. These materials require precise temperature control, making temperature monitoring casting systems essential for maintaining mechanical properties and dimensional accuracy during the casting process.

Another important driver is the global push toward smart manufacturing and Industry 4.0 integration. Foundries are adopting sensor-based monitoring systems that deliver real-time data analytics, predictive maintenance insights, and improved process visibility, supporting higher productivity and reduced downtime.

Additionally, stricter environmental and safety regulations are encouraging manufacturers to adopt reliable temperature monitoring solutions. Accurate thermal control reduces energy consumption, limits emissions, and enhances worker safety by lowering the risk of overheating and molten metal hazards.

Despite strong growth prospects, the Temperature Monitoring Casting Systems Market faces certain restraints. High initial installation costs and the need for skilled technicians to manage advanced monitoring equipment can limit adoption, particularly among small and mid-sized foundries in developing regions.

Integration challenges with legacy casting equipment also pose obstacles. Older production lines may require significant upgrades to support modern temperature monitoring technologies, increasing capital expenditure and implementation timelines for some manufacturers.

However, ongoing technological advancements are gradually addressing these barriers. More user-friendly interfaces, wireless sensors, and modular system designs are helping reduce complexity and improve affordability, opening the market to a broader customer base.

The market offers substantial opportunities driven by rapid industrialization in emerging economies. Expanding infrastructure projects, automotive production growth, and rising demand for durable metal components are creating favorable conditions for temperature monitoring casting system adoption.

There is also growing potential in integrating artificial intelligence and data analytics into casting temperature monitoring. These capabilities enable predictive quality control, early defect detection, and process optimization, significantly enhancing return on investment for manufacturers.

From a regional perspective, Asia-Pacific is expected to witness robust growth due to large-scale manufacturing expansion and increasing adoption of automated foundry solutions. North America and Europe continue to lead in technological innovation and early adoption of advanced monitoring systems.

Key market trends include the shift toward non-contact temperature measurement, improved sensor durability for extreme environments, and seamless integration with manufacturing execution systems. These trends are reshaping how foundries manage quality and efficiency at scale.
